Output be9901561db94d45f65d2ac52ef21934fb80ad829823425b890aa0d046df6f9d:0

value
33404106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ff232d29a992157985991c05de6b49064696ebd OP_EQUAL
address
3KBw8S1QuFpmthSQYSRVdBtZheiojZpa3i
transaction
be9901561db94d45f65d2ac52ef21934fb80ad829823425b890aa0d046df6f9d
spent
true